The Connect Cloud home page is known as the inbox. All the cases and orders placed by you or your clinicians will land here for processing.
Use the inbox tabs to organize cases by order status or production progress.
Cases will be automatically categorized based on the stages progressed after library association. Cases may have multiple flags associated to them and therefore can sit in multiple categories at once. This can be manually adjusted in the case overview.
Case Review
Click on any case in the inbox to open it for review/action.
Order Details
The general information regarding the submitted case. Case status tags can be added or removed for simpler inbox organization.
Order Form
This is the collated information submitted by the lab at order. It is based solely on the Custom RX form - It is the labs responsibility to use this feature and request the information necessary from the clinician. Fields can be made mandatory or not at the labs discretion - read more here.
Scan Gauge Alignment
The Scan Gauge alignment module shows the submitted scans, before or after the library association step. If the case has not yet been associated to the unique library, begin association to progress further.
Case Chat
The case chat module is a preview window of the Chat & Notes tab. This includes case communication with Osteon or the ordering clinician. Find all the approval files and any designs associated with the case here to review or download for production.
Scan Gauge Kit
This module shows the Scan Gauge Kit that was chosen at the time of order by the clinician. Its critical that the same Scan Gauge Kit that was used to scan was input, or picked from the list during ordering. If the wrong Scan Gauge Kit was chosen, the correct one from the licensed kits will need to be chosen.
Important: Scan Gauge Kits not licensed to the Nexus Connect Lab account cannot be used as the unique library is not available to the lab. Existing Scan Gauge Kits owned by a clinician cannot be retroactively used with a Nexus Connect Lab account.
Open Osteon Orders
This module shows the basic information of previously submitted orders. The Osteon Case Reference is important when discussing any case outside of Nexus Connect Lab. Note the case progress here.
